Abstract

Effect of aqueous extract of Emblica officinalis fruit (EOF) was investigated against endosulfan induced hepatotoxicity in freshwater air-breathing fish, Clarias batrachus. Adult healthy catfish were exposed to 0.004 and 0.008 ppm endosulfan for 4, 8 and 12 days. SGPT and SGOT of experimental fish were assessed and histopathological anomalies in liver were observed under TEM. The fruit extract of Emblica officinalis was administered to pre-endosulfan treated groups @ 100 mg/kg b.w. for 2 and 4 weeks and accordingly SGPT and SGOT and histopathological changes were recorded. The hepatic tissues showed significant recovery after EOF extract treatment for 28 days. Significant (P<0.05) recovery in otherwise elevated SGPT and SGOT were also observed. The EOF extract treatment alone to control group did not show any significant changes. Besides when pre-endosulfan treated groups were examined after 28 days they did not show any significant correction in otherwise elevated SGPT and SGOT. Perfect correlation between biochemical and histopathological findings signifies the hepatoprotective effect of EOF extract against endosulfan induced toxicity in fish.
